Alberta artist aims for world's largest caricature, covering one hectare

On a farm east of Innisfail, an artist is attempting to claim world record status, and a second chance at his career.

Dean Foster has taken on the challenge of creating the world’s largest caricature in the backyard of his nine-hectare property some 120 km north of Calgary. The current world record is held by Uruguayan Federico Delgado Heredia, whose 2011 caricature at the Estadio Centenario football stadium in Montevideo measured 91 by 60 metres.

Foster’s project will cover just over a full hectare, measuring 130 by 100 meters, painting CJAY 92 morning show hosts Jesse and JD for the chance of winning $25,000 prize from the Calgary station’s Spread The Word Contest, aiming to produce a viral ad to promote the radio show.

The real motivation for Foster isn’t about winning the money, or even getting a world record. He said the purpose of the project is to hopefully relaunch a career that’s stalled since he came to Canada.

Freelance illustration was Foster’s craft in his homeland of South Africa, but when he immigrated to Canada in late 2011, he struggled to find a foothold.

“When you just don’t have enough exposure and the client base you need, it’s just impossible to make a living,” Foster said.

“For the past seven years, I’ve been doing truck driving to try and bring in an income.”

Foster added that he did try and get back into the field, but was unsuccessful.

To create what he hopes will be his record-winning artwork, Foster had to scale up his original drawing to fill one hectare, mapping out a grid along his giant green canvas, followed by a rough sketch of where things should be.

“I basically scale it up square for square,” Foster said.

Equipped with a air compressor, paint, and a spray gun, Foster said he aims to complete the project by Friday in time for when the radio station picks a winner for their contest next Friday.

If Foster wins the cash prize, he said it will go toward securing his Canadian residency, a goal that has so far cost him about $30,000.

“It hasn’t been easy — it’s taken me seven years and I still don’t have it,” he said.

“It’s really not going to be luxury money.”

Foster’s project is registered with Guinness World Record, and is pending submission, he said.
